Parents and teachers should emphasize problem-solving skills through easy addition and subtraction word problems for children ages 5-9 because these skills form the foundational blocks of mathematical understanding. At this stage, children are developing cognitive abilities that allow them to understand and manipulate numbers, so engaging them with real-life scenarios helps to enhance their mathematical reasoning and critical thinking skills.

Word problems encourage children to apply their arithmetic knowledge in practical contexts, fostering a deeper understanding of number concepts and enhancing their ability to comprehend and analyze situations. This not only aids in building mathematical confidence but also promotes persistence in the face of challenging tasks—a vital life skill.

Moreover, problem-solving encourages a growth mindset, where children learn to view mistakes as opportunities for learning, thereby reducing anxiety related to math. Parents and teachers play a crucial role in guiding discussions around these problems, helping children formulate strategies and share their thought processes. Through repeated exposure to these skills, children are better prepared for more complex mathematical concepts down the line, enhancing their overall academic readiness and success. Investing in these early problem-solving experiences set the groundwork for lifelong learning and resilience in and out of the classroom.
